研究概览

简要总结

We would study whether there is any measurable benefit of the administration of nebulized n-acetyl-cysteine to acute respiratory distress syndrome patients starting within 48 hours of intubation and mechanical ventilation.

详细描述

Objectives / Research Aims The overall objectives of this study are to demonstrate whether a protocol for the early use of inhaled N-acetylcysteine improves mortality, ventilator days, ICU days, hospital stay, as well as the need for other "rescue" modalities, such as use of advanced ventilator modalities (such as airway pressure release ventilation [APRV]), paralytics, and prone positioning. As this is a pilot study, we would address the feasibility of recruiting and consenting patients as well as to ascertain the sample size that would be needed to power the desired endpoints in a larger study.

Setting The project will be performed in the Medical Intensive Care Unit at Palmetto Health Richland using subjects with severe acute respiratory distress syndrome that are identified within 48 hours of their disease process.

Resources Available It is not uncommon for the patients admitted with or that develop acute respiratory distress syndrome to receive breathing treatments of some variety, such as bronchodilators. This study would take an existing practice and add a relatively inexpensive medication, N-acetylcysteine.

It will be straightforward and require relatively little time to calculate the metrics for the patients enrolled in this study as these data are typically collected for intensive care unit patients already.

Our respiratory therapists are already very experienced and proficient at the administration of inhaled N-acetylcysteine. Likewise, the academic intensive care team would be able to readily classify the patients that are appropriate for this study as the partial pressure of oxygen to fraction of inspired oxygen (P/F) ratio is typically documented for every ventilated patient admitted to our unit.

入选标准

  • Inclusion criteria includes adult patients admitted to the medical intensive care unit or coronary care unit, being mechanically ventilated with a positive end expiratory pressure greater than 5 cm H2O, with noncardiogenic pulmonary edema on chest x-ray within 48 hours of being noted to have a P/F ratio < 150.

排除标准

  • Exclusion criteria includes patients < 18 years of age, patients for whom no aggressive measures are desired, patients who are already receiving "rescue methods" (prone positioning, advanced ventilator modes, paralytics), trauma patients, vulnerable patient groups (pregnant, prisoners), patients who have undergone a surgical operation during their time on the ventilator, patients with end stage liver disease, patients on chronic ventilators, and asthmatics.

研究组 & 干预措施

NAC and albuterol

Experimental

The procedure involved would be the administration of N-acetylcysteine via nebulization, which would be administered to the patient by respiratory therapy in the dosage of 2 mL 20% solution acetylcysteine (or 4 mL of 10% solution) along with inhaled albuterol via endotracheal tube every six hours for 72 hours total. The control arm will have saline administered with the albuterol every six hours. Both arms will have additional bronchodilators administered as indicated clinically (bronchospasm, COPD, peak airway pressure elevation, etc.).
